我已经在Google容器引擎上部署了openvas。我已经创建了内部LB服务来访问其UI。我可以访问UI登录页面,但登录后会显示我已成功登录并开始加载图形。几秒钟后,它将我重定向到登录页面 再次。并显示消息“ Cookie丢失或损坏。请重新登录。”
无法解决问题。
以下是一些痕迹: gsad的运行方式为:
/ usr / sbin / gsad --mlisten 127.0.0.1 -m 9390 --gnutls-priorities = SECURE128:-AES-128-CBC:-CAMELLIA-128-CBC:-VERS-SSL3.0:-VERS- TLS1.0 --port = 443-无重定向--allow-header-host = openvas 没有问题/错误/消息登录到/var/log/openvas/gsad.log或任何其他日志 即使设置了--verbose选项。
在调试模式下的浏览器上,我在以下omp命令上看到401未经授权的错误 https://openvas/omp?cmd=get_aggregate&xml=1&filter=&filt_id=&aggregate_type=task&data_column=&group_column=severity&subgroup_column=&token=e338ba17-2352-4c75-ac0e-40aa5b2d8629
在浏览器调试的“应用程序”选项卡中,“ Cookies”值最初显示正确的令牌,几秒钟后显示空值。
如果我在本地vm上部署相同的openvas docker映像,则可以按预期正常运行。但是部署在Google kubernetes上的同一docker镜像会产生以上重定向到登录页面的行为